What is 1.45454545455 as a Fraction?

Answer

 

The answer for 1.45454545455 as a fraction will be 16/11.

 

Explanation

 

Converting a repeating decimal to a fraction can be achieved through a series of steps. You can follow the steps mentioned below to find the answer.

 

Step 1: Let x = 1.45454545455. Since the repeating part "45" has 2 digits, multiply x by 100 to move the decimal point two places to the right: 100x = 145.45454545455.

 

Step 2: Subtract the original x from this equation to eliminate the repeating part: 100x - x = 145.45454545455 - 1.45454545455 99x = 144.

 

Step 3: Solve for x by dividing both sides by 99: x = 144/99.

 

Step 4: Simplify the fraction by finding the greatest common divisor (GCD) of 144 and 99, which is 9. Divide both the numerator and the denominator by 9: 144/99 = 16/11.

 

Thus, 1.45454545455 can be written as a fraction 16/11.

Important Glossaries for 1.45454545455 as a Fraction

  • Fraction: A numerical quantity that is not a whole number, representing a part of a whole.
     
  • Decimal: A number that uses base ten and includes a decimal point to separate the whole part from the fractional part.
     
  • Repeating Decimal: A decimal in which a sequence of digits repeats infinitely.
     
  • Numerator: The top part of a fraction, indicating how many parts of the whole are being considered.
     
  • Denominator: The bottom part of a fraction, showing how many parts make up a whole.
